Exploring Public and Independent Ambulance Services in Bahrain
Public ambulance services across Bahrain provide essential emergency medical treatment to citizens and residents. These services are typically operated by the government and provide a range of ambulance transportation options, from basic care to specialized life support. On the other hand, private ambulance companies in Bahrain address a more diverse clientele, often specializing in high-end transportation facilities.
Many private ambulance services also provide non-emergency medical transportation to patients who require assistance with displacements between hospitals. The choice between public and private ambulance services in Bahrain depends on factors such as severity of the medical situation, individual preferences, and budgetary considerations.

Improving Accessibility to Ambulance Services in Bahrain
Bahrain has taken significant strides in enhancing its healthcare system, but challenges remain in ensuring equitable access to emergency medical services. The Kingdom tackles a growing population and increasingly complex health needs, demanding a robust and accessible ambulance service. One key aspect of this endeavor is to expand the reach of ambulance services to underserved areas, where residents may face significant delays in receiving timely medical attention.
To address these challenges, the government has implemented a number of initiatives aimed at improving ambulance service accessibility. This includes allocating in new ambulances and stationing them strategically across the country.
Moreover, the government is working with community-based organizations to provide ambulance services to unserved communities.
These actions are essential in ensuring that all Bahrainis have access to timely and efficient emergency medical care, regardless of their location.
